ADDINGTON EVENTS NEW ZEALAND CUP FIELD BY ABAYDOS Good acceptances have been received for the first day of the New Zealand Trotting Club's Spring Meeting at Addington on Saturday. With a field of 112l l 2 high-grade pacers, a keen contest i.s expected in the New Zealand Trotting Cup. .Josedale Grattan, who won last year in the record time of 4.15, is in good form, having derived a lot of benefit from the two races at Epsom last month. His task from 30, yds behind is not easy, but, should the. race be run at a solid pace, Josedale Grattan will be running on at the end. His most dangerous rivals may be Loyal Key and Haughty, two greatly improved pacers. EPSOM TROTTING DECEMBER PROGRAMME The Auckland Trotting Cup. of £ 1000 and ;< gold cup valued at £IOO, and the President's Handicap, of £BSO, are the principal races at the Auckland Trolting Clubs Summer Meeting at Epsom next month. J lie total prize-money for the two days amounts to £OBBO. The assistant secretary, Miss K. J. Glover, has received advice that the dates allotted for the meeting are December 19 and January 2.
